Dan Lloyd: “I didn’t expect to be racing quite so early this year”

Dan Lloyd is going to race for Brutal Fish Racing Team this weekend in the TCR Malaysia championship season opener at Sepang International Circuit, after getting a late call from Honda.

“I didn’t expect to be racing quite so early this year, but this call-up is a great way to get my season off the ground,” said Lloyd.

“I got the call on Monday and then it was pretty much straight off to the airport! Honda wanted to enter a car into the series with someone with good experience in the Civic, and a few pieces of the puzzle came together for me and the Brutal Fish Racing Team.”

The 27-year-old has previous experience from racing at Sepang for Craft Bamboo Racing in 2015.

“I’ve only raced there once before, we managed to take pole and a podium so I’m hoping for more of the same this time out! The weather conditions make it tough out on track. With the heat and humidity combined there’s also a big chance of heavy rain showers, so it keeps things interesting,” said Lloyd.

Lloyd is going to drive a Honda Civic Type-R FK8 TCR for the team at Sepang.
